Global System Integrator For Industrial Automation Market size was valued at USD 24.3 Billion in 2024 and is poised to grow from USD 25.17 Billion in 2025 to USD 33.41 Billion by 2033, growing at a CAGR of 3.6% during the forecast period (2026-2033).
The global system integrator market for industrial automation is driven by the rising need for digital transformation within manufacturing and process industries, leading to increased investments in integrated control and analytics solutions. These integrators focus on designing and maintaining automated workflows utilizing PLCs, SCADA, MES, and robotics to enhance operational efficiency and competitive advantage. The shift from bespoke integrations to standardized architectures and IIoT integration is a key trend, enhancing interoperability between legacy systems and modern platforms. This evolution allows for improved predictive maintenance and operational visibility, fostering further automation investments. As system integrators facilitate seamless connections across diverse equipment, they open avenues for continued growth in software, edge computing, and cybersecurity services in long-term contracts, thereby reshaping industry dynamics.

Global System Integrator For Industrial Automation Market Segments Analysis
Global system integrator for industrial automation market is segmented by type of system integrator, services, specializations, enterprise size, industries and region. Based on type of system integrator, the market is segmented into Independent Integrators and Captive Integrators. Based on services, the market is segmented into System Design, Implementation, Maintenance, Training and Consulting. Based on specializations, the market is segmented into Robotics, SCADA, MES, PLC and Data Analytics. Based on enterprise size, the market is segmented into Small, Medium and Large. Based on industries, the market is segmented into Automotive, Manufacturing, Oil and Gas, Food and Beverage and Pharmaceuticals.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Global System Integrator For Industrial Automation Market
The rising trend of industrial digitization significantly boosts the need for extensive integration services as manufacturers seek expert assistance to unify various automation systems, older equipment, and modern digital platforms. System integrators facilitate smooth communication between operational technology and information technology, develop tailored control frameworks, and offer continuous support to guarantee dependable production efficiency. This environment fosters consistent revenue streams through project execution, consulting, and managed services, while simultaneously motivating vendors to enhance their scalable integration offerings, effectively broadening the market landscape for system integration within the realm of industrial automation.
Restraints in the Global System Integrator For Industrial Automation Market
The presence of outdated equipment and incompatible control systems presents significant challenges in the Global System Integrator for Industrial Automation market. This complexity often necessitates extensive customization and expensive interface development, leading to prolonged project timelines and diminishing appeal for potential clients. System integrators frequently find themselves investing considerable resources in reverse engineering, validation, and risk management to connect legacy and modern technologies. This situation not only inhibits scalable deployments but also increases overall ownership costs. Consequently, the reluctance to invest in comprehensive automation upgrades may limit the availability of standardized solutions, ultimately hampering the growth of the system integration market.
Market Trends of the Global System Integrator For Industrial Automation Market
A key market trend in the Global System Integrator for Industrial Automation market is the increasing focus on digital transformation and the adoption of Industry 4.0 solutions. Companies are seeking to enhance operational efficiency, reduce downtime, and improve their overall productivity by integrating advanced technologies such as IoT, AI, and machine learning into their automation processes. This shift is driving demand for system integrators capable of offering comprehensive solutions that encompass software development, data analytics, and cybersecurity. Furthermore, as manufacturers strive for greater flexibility and scalability in their operations, the need for customized automation solutions created by skilled system integrators is on the rise.
